What is the Labor Condition Application for Nonimmigrant Workers?
The Labor Condition Application (LCA) is a crucial document that employers complete to ensure compliance with labor laws while sponsoring nonimmigrant workers. It serves as a formal submission to the U.S. Department of Labor, indicating that the employer will adhere to specific wage and working conditions. The essential forms associated with the LCA are ETA Form 9035 and ETA Form 9035E, both of which detail job information, employer capabilities, and the conditions of employment for prospective employees under employment-based visas.
This form plays a vital role in the employment-based visa process, ensuring that hiring foreign workers does not adversely affect the working conditions and wages of similarly employed U.S. workers.
Purpose and Benefits of the Labor Condition Application for Nonimmigrant Workers
Employers must file the Labor Condition Application for several reasons. Firstly, it is a requirement for obtaining work visas that allows foreign workers to be employed legally in the United States. Additionally, it demonstrates the employer's commitment to fair labor practices.
The benefits of submitting an LCA are significant. For employers, it ensures compliance with essential U.S. labor laws, potentially reducing legal risks. Nonimmigrant workers, on the other hand, gain access to employment opportunities that meet specific wage and working conditions, improving their job satisfaction and stability.
Who Needs to File the Labor Condition Application for Nonimmigrant Workers?
The Labor Condition Application is primarily filed by employers who intend to hire nonimmigrant workers. This includes various types of companies, ranging from small businesses to large corporations, that are sponsoring foreign workers. Each employer must determine their eligibility based on the visa category they are targeting, as different nonimmigrant worker visa forms may have varying LCA requirements.

What Happens After You Submit the Labor Condition Application for Nonimmigrant Workers?
Once the Labor Condition Application is submitted, it undergoes a review process by the Department of Labor. This review may yield various outcomes, such as approval, a request for additional evidence, or outright denial of the application. If rejection occurs, applicants can appeal or amend the submission, following specific procedures provided by the Department of Labor.
